Like the beginning, the alto saxophone is the main melodic player with the rhythm section accompanying him. Chords for Dave Brubeck - Take Five.: Ebm, Eb, B, Abm. The piece is concluded by a developed motif following the final repetition of the head. The climax of each section, although different every time it is performed, usually happens during the last entrance of the A theme. The drummer however, improvises over a vamp switching between E flat minor and B flat seventh minor chords, using various performance practices and rudiments. After the drummer has improvised over the riff of the first measure, he cues the rest of the band for the recapitulation. During each solo, the ensemble builds behind the soloist, not only increasing in volume but in the density of their comping patterns. After the head is played, each member of the band, except the bassist, improvises over the song's form and chord progressions. The saxophonist introduces the head accompanied by a characteristic 'West Coast' sound. The 5 songs in this incredibly useful volume are. The rhythm section, consisting of the bassist, drummer and pianist, plays a rhythmic ostinato using the first two chords of the chart as an introductory vamp.
